Pahalgam: The Meadow of Serenity

Pahalgam, often referred to as the "Valley of Shepherds," is arguably the most renowned area within Anantnag, drawing visitors with its breathtaking meadows, gurgling rivers, and the majestic Pir Panjal mountain range. For international travellers, particularly those from the Philippines seeking a tranquil escape, Pahalgam offers an idyllic setting. The vibe here is one of serene natural beauty, with opportunities for leisurely strolls, pony rides, and simply soaking in the panoramic vistas. It’s an area that appeals to nature lovers and those looking for a peaceful respite from urban life, with many accommodations offering stunning views.

From Pahalgam, a wealth of natural attractions are easily accessible. The famous Betaab Valley, Aru Valley, and Chandanwari are popular day trip destinations, offering opportunities for trekking and exploring the pristine landscapes. For those interested in local flavours, small eateries offer traditional Kashmiri cuisine. Getting to Pahalgam typically involves a drive from Srinagar International Airport, the nearest major airport serving Anantnag, which is approximately a 2.5 to 3-hour journey. This makes it a destination that requires a bit of travel but rewards visitors with unparalleled natural beauty, with many hotels here offering excellent value around the ₱ 411.78/night mark.

Kokernag: Gardens and Springs

Kokernag, situated a short drive from Anantnag city, is renowned for its picturesque gardens and natural springs, offering a tranquil and verdant escape. This area is perfect for travellers, including those from the Philippines, who appreciate manicured landscapes and the soothing presence of water. The vibe here is peaceful and restorative, with the famous Kokernag springs providing a unique natural spectacle. It’s a destination that invites leisurely exploration, allowing visitors to wander through lush greenery and enjoy the crisp mountain air, making it a delightful contrast to more rugged terrains.

The main attractions in Kokernag are its terraced gardens and the numerous springs that give the area its name. These springs are believed to have medicinal properties and are a significant draw for both locals and tourists. The surrounding hills offer opportunities for gentle walks and enjoying the scenic beauty. Dining options are typically found in local dhabas and small restaurants serving regional cuisine. Access to Kokernag is primarily by road from Anantnag city, a journey of about 45 minutes to an hour. This area is suited to travellers who want a relaxed pace and natural beauty, with accommodation often reflecting a serene, garden-setting ambiance, with prices that can be quite reasonable, sometimes around the ₱ 411.78/night mark.

Verinag: The Source of the River

Verinag is famous as the source of the Jhelum River, one of the major rivers of the Kashmir Valley, and for its historical garden. For international visitors, Verinag offers a blend of natural wonder and historical significance. The area is characterized by the large, clear spring from which the river originates, surrounded by a Mughal-era garden. The atmosphere is one of historical grandeur combined with natural beauty, making it a unique spot for those interested in both landscape and heritage. It provides a more contemplative experience compared to the bustling tourist spots.

The primary attraction in Verinag is the spring itself and the adjacent Verinag Garden, built by the Mughals. The octagonal spring is a marvel of natural engineering, and the garden offers a pleasant space for a stroll. The area is also a gateway to various trekking routes for the more adventurous. Local eateries serve traditional Kashmiri dishes. Verinag is accessible by road from Anantnag city, with the journey taking approximately 1 to 1.5 hours. This area is well-suited for travellers interested in history, natural springs, and a quieter, more reflective travel experience, with accommodation options that often provide a sense of historical charm, sometimes aligning with the ₱ 411.78/night value proposition.

Food & Dining in Anantnag

Anantnag, set in the heart of India's Jammu and Kashmir, offers a culinary journey that is as rich and diverse as its landscapes. For Filipino travellers, exploring the local cuisine is an integral part of the travel experience, and Anantnag presents a unique opportunity to savour authentic Kashmiri flavours. The region is renowned for its aromatic spices, traditional cooking methods, and hearty dishes that reflect the bounty of its fertile valleys and the warmth of its people. Prepare your taste buds for a delightful exploration of flavours that are distinctively Indian yet uniquely Kashmiri.

The culinary landscape of Anantnag is dominated by the famed Kashmiri Wazwan, a multi-course feast that is a celebration of flavour and tradition. Dishes like Rogan Josh (slow-cooked lamb curry), Gushtaba (meatballs in yogurt gravy), and Tabak Maaz (fried lamb ribs) are must-tries. For those seeking vegetarian options, Dum Aloo (potatoes in a rich gravy) and Paneer dishes are widely available and prepared with local spices. The use of saffron, cardamom, and cinnamon imparts a distinctive aroma and taste to many dishes. Exploring the local markets will also reveal an abundance of fresh fruits, dried fruits, and local breads, offering a true taste of the region's agricultural richness.

When it comes to dining locations, Anantnag city centre and the popular tourist area of Pahalgam offer a variety of choices. Local dhabas and small restaurants in Anantnag city provide an authentic and often budget-friendly experience, perfect for sampling traditional fare. In Pahalgam, you'll find eateries ranging from casual cafes to more established restaurants, many offering scenic views alongside their meals. For Muslim travellers, finding Halal food is generally straightforward, as the region is predominantly Muslim, and most establishments adhere to Halal practices. Always confirm if you have specific dietary concerns.

The cost of dining in Anantnag offers excellent value for international travellers. Street food and meals at local dhabas can be as low as ₱ 100-200 per person. Mid-range restaurants typically charge between ₱ 400-800 per person for a substantial meal. Even at more upscale establishments or resorts, a fine dining experience might cost around ₱ 1,000-1,500 per person, which is considerably less than what one might expect in Western countries. This affordability allows travellers to indulge in the local cuisine extensively without straining their budget, making it a delightful aspect of visiting Anantnag.

Practical dining tips for Anantnag include understanding local meal times, which generally align with Indian customs – lunch is typically between 1 PM and 3 PM, and dinner from 7 PM onwards. Tipping is appreciated but not always mandatory; a 5-10% tip for good service at restaurants is customary. When ordering, don't hesitate to ask for recommendations. It's also polite to accept food or drink offered by locals, as hospitality is a significant part of Kashmiri culture. Be mindful of hygiene when trying street food, opting for vendors with high turnover and freshly prepared items.

Local Etiquette & Safety in Anantnag

Navigating a new culture involves understanding its customs and norms, and Anantnag, while welcoming, has its own set of etiquette that can enhance your travel experience. For Filipino travellers, many aspects of Indian culture, particularly in regions like Kashmir, might feel familiar due to shared Asian sensibilities, yet there are distinct nuances to be aware of. Respecting local traditions and customs will not only prevent misunderstandings but also foster positive interactions with the people you meet, making your journey more enriching and enjoyable.

When visiting religious sites, such as mosques or temples, it is essential to dress modestly, covering shoulders and knees. It is customary to remove your shoes before entering any place of worship. Photography may be restricted in certain areas, so always look for signage or ask permission before taking pictures, especially of people. In general, public displays of affection are frowned upon. When interacting with locals, a polite greeting like "Assalamu Alaikum" (peace be upon you) is appreciated, especially in Muslim-majority areas. Always ask for permission before photographing individuals.

Safety in Anantnag is generally good, particularly in tourist areas. However, like any travel destination, it's wise to take precautions. For transportation, it's advisable to use registered taxis or reputable ride-hailing services if available, and always agree on the fare before starting your journey. Keep your valuables secure and be aware of your surroundings, especially in crowded markets. While Anantnag is known for its peaceful environment, it's always prudent to stay informed about any local advisories. Having offline maps and essential contact numbers readily accessible can be very helpful.

In case of emergencies, the local police number is typically 100 or 112. For medical assistance, dial 108 for an ambulance. The nearest Philippine Embassy or Consulate in India is located in New Delhi, which can provide assistance to Filipino citizens in distress. It is highly recommended for all travellers to have comprehensive travel insurance that covers medical emergencies and unforeseen events. Familiarizing yourself with basic Hindi or Urdu phrases can also be beneficial, though English is understood in tourist areas. Staying informed and prepared will ensure a safe and pleasant trip to Anantnag.

Travel Guide to Anantnag

Planning your journey to Anantnag from the Philippines involves understanding the travel logistics, from flights to local transportation, and knowing the best times to visit. Anantnag, located in the picturesque Kashmir Valley, offers a unique travel experience that blends natural beauty with cultural immersion. This guide provides essential information to help Filipino travellers navigate their trip smoothly, ensuring they can make the most of their adventure in this captivating region of India.

Reaching Anantnag from the Philippines typically involves flying into Srinagar International Airport (SXR), which serves as the main gateway to the Kashmir Valley. Flights from major Philippine hubs like Manila (MNL) or Cebu (CEB) will usually involve at least one layover, often in major Asian hubs like Kuala Lumpur, Singapore, or Dubai, before connecting to an Indian city such as Delhi or Mumbai, and finally to Srinagar.

The total travel time can range from 15 to 25 hours, depending on the layover durations. Estimated flight costs can vary significantly, but budget around ₱ 25,000 to ₱ 45,000 for a round trip, especially if booked in advance. From Srinagar Airport, Anantnag city is approximately a 1.5 to 2-hour drive, and Pahalgam is about 2.5 to 3 hours. You can easily book flight tickets on Traveloka for competitive prices.

Once you arrive in the Anantnag region, getting around is relatively straightforward. Taxis are the most common mode of transport for inter-city travel between Srinagar, Anantnag, and Pahalgam, and can be hired from the airport or through local agencies. Within Anantnag city and its surrounding towns, auto-rickshaws and local buses are available for shorter distances and offer a more budget-friendly option. For exploring scenic areas like Pahalgam, hiring a local taxi for day trips to places like Betaab Valley or Aru Valley is highly recommended. Negotiate fares beforehand to avoid any misunderstandings.

The best time to visit Anantnag largely depends on what kind of experience you are seeking. Spring (March to May) and autumn (September to November) are considered the most pleasant seasons, with mild temperatures, clear skies, and stunning natural beauty – blooming flowers in spring and vibrant foliage in autumn.
